[quote=Anonymous]My kid was all over the place with Map testing this fall. Some of the factors impacting his score was his not completing all the questions and generally moving too fast. When told to slow down on subsequent tests his score jumped significantly. All his scores this fall however were considerably lower than last year (the three times they took it) so the way I am interpreting it is we need to learn some testing etiquette. I've also been looking on line for examples of MAP test questions to get a better sense of the questions asked in the three domains. Some things he didn't know. For example in second grade our school had not taught angles, 90 degrees, greater than 90 and less than 90, yet that was a question on a second grade MAP quiz. [/quote]
